Book: The Bitcoin Standard by Ammous
This text explores the historical evolution of money, emphasizing the critical distinction between sound and unsound currencies. The author argues that hard money, characterized by a high stock-to-flow ratio, fosters long-term thinking, societal stability, and artistic achievement. In contrast, the move toward government-issued fiat money is depicted as a catalyst for economic cycles, excessive debt, and the erosion of individual sovereignty. By examining past monetary failures and the gold standard, the source builds a case for Bitcoin as a revolutionary digital alternative. This decentralized technology offers an immutable supply schedule, providing a modern solution to the age-old problem of centralized currency manipulation.
